Traditional, Full-Service Funeral
You’re traditional, and your funeral service will be classic and timeless. A traditional service has three parts; the viewing, funeral service, and graveside service. Your friends and family will gather at your visitation, surrounded by beautiful flower arrangements, not only to mourn, but also share memories and celebrate your life. Your service will likely be held in a church, with Amazing Grace or other hymns providing a soundtrack to your memories. Readings and stories of your life will be shared, and candles will be lit in your honor. Your family and friends will decorate your grave or memorial site with flowers, and fondly remember your life well lived! Natural Funeral
Your tastes are simple and modest, with a sensibility for environmental consciousness. If you choose to be buried, you may opt for a bamboo or biodegradable casket. If you opt for cremation, you may wish to have your cremated remains scattered in the forest or a garden. You might choose to donate your body to science or your organs to those in need.
